6-5 Study Guide and Intervention Rhombi and Squares Properties of Rhombi and Squares A rhombus is a quadrilateral with four congruent sides. Opposite sides are congruent, so a rhombus is also a parallelogram and has all of the properties of a parallelogram. Rhombi also have the following properties. These pages can also be used in conjunction with the Student Edition as an instructional tool for students who have been absent.Chapter 8 5 Glencoe Geometry Study Guide and Intervention Geometric Mean Geometric Mean The geometric mean between two numbers is the positive square root of their product. For two positive numbers a and b, the geometric mean of a and b is the positive number x in the proportion −a x = − x. Find step-by-step solutions and answers to Glencoe Algebra 2 - 9780079039903, as well as thousands of textbooks so you can move forward with confidence.5-2 DATE Study Guide and Intervention Medians and Altitudes of Triangles PERIOD Medians A median is a Ime segment that connects a vertex of a triangle to the midpoint of the opposite side. The three medians of a triangle intersect at the centroid of the triangle.
